-#!/usr/bin/python2
-# -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
-# Copyright 2015 The Chromium OS Authors. All rights reserved.
-#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
-# found in the LICENSE file.
-
-# Script to display latest test run status for a user-specified list of
-# browsertests. The names of the desired browertests are read from a file
-# located (by default) in the same directory as this script.
-#
-# Latest test run status for a build is fetched from the builder, read from
-# the 'stdio' text file located at:
-#   http://BUILDER_HOST/i/BUILDER_PROJECT/builders/BUILDER_NAME/
-#   builds/BUILD_NUMBER/steps/TEST_TYPE/logs/stdio/text
-#
-
-"""Script to report test status of user-specified browsertests."""
-
-from __future__ import print_function
-
-import argparse
-import json
-import os
-import re
-import sys
-import urllib2
-
-__author__ = 'scunningham@google.com (Scott Cunningham)'
-
-# Builder url parameter defaults.
-_BUILDER_HOST = 'chromegw.corp.google.com'  # Host name of Builder.
-_BUILDER_PROJECT = 'chromeos.chrome'  # Project name of Builder.
-_BUILDER_NAME = 'Linux ChromeOS Buildspec Tests'  # Builder name.
-_BUILD_NUMBER = -1
-_TEST_TYPE = 'browser_tests'
-
-# Input file and report directory parameter defaults.
-_TESTS_FILE = './tests'  # Path to the file that contains the tests names.
-_REPORT_DIR = os.getcwd()  # Path to the directory to store the results report.
-
-# Test result types.
-_FAIL = 'Fail'
-_PASS = 'Pass'
-
-# Report header result types.
-_NOTRUN = 'NotRun'
-_FAILED = 'Failed'
-_PASSED = 'Passed'
-
-
-def _GetUserSpecifiedTests(tests_file):
-  """Get list of user-specified tests from the given tests_file.
-
-  File must be a text file, formatted with one line per test. Leading and
-  trailing spaces and blanklines are stripped from the test list. If a line
-  still contains a space, return only the first word (to remove comments). If
-  the first character on line is '#', then ignore line (to remove comments).
-
-  Args:
-    tests_file: Path and name of tests file.
-
-  Returns:
-    List of user tests read from lines in the tests_file.
-  """
-  print('\nReading user-specified tests from: %s' % tests_file)
-  content = open(tests_file, 'r').read().strip()
-  user_tests = [line.strip().split()[0] for line in content.splitlines()
-                if line.strip() and line.strip()[0][0] is not '#']
-  if not user_tests:
-    print('Error: tests file is empty.')
-    sys.exit(2)
-  print('  Number of user tests: %s' % len(user_tests))
-
-  return user_tests
-
-
-def _GetBuildsList(build_dict):
-  """Get list of available (cached) builds on the builder.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: build info: builder host, project, and name.
-
-  Returns:
-    List of builds available on builder.
-  """
-  # Generate percent-encoded builder url.
-  builder_url = (
-      'https://%s/i/%s/builders/%s' %
-      (ur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_host']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_proj']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_name'])))
-  builder_json_url = (
-      'https://%s/i/%s/json/builders/%s' %
-      (ur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_host']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_proj']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_name'])))
-
-  # Fetch builder status file from builder url.
-  print('\nFetching builder status file from: %s' % builder_url)
-  try:
-    builder_status_file = urllib2.urlopen(builder_json_url)
-    builder_status = builder_status_file.read()
-    builder_status_file.close()
-  except urllib2.HTTPError as err:
-    print('HTTP error: %s' % err)
-    sys.exit(2)
-  except urllib2.URLError as err:
-    print('Notice: Builder was not available: %s' % err)
-    sys.exit(2)
-
-  # Convert json builder status file to dictionary.
-  builder_status_dict = json.loads(builder_status)
-  build_list = builder_status_dict['cachedBuilds']
-  print('\nList of avaiable builds: %s\n' % build_list)
-  return build_list
-
-
-def _GetNominalBuildNumber(build_num, builds_list):
-  """Verify the build number is in the available builds list.
-
-  If the user-specified |build_num| is negative, then verify it is a valid
-  ordinal index, and get the nominal build number for that index. If it is
-  positive, then verify the nominal build number exists in the |builds_list|.
-  Return the nominal build number. Note that if a build number is available
-  does not mean that the build is valid or completed.
-
-  Args:
-    build_num: nominal build number (positive) or ordinal index (negative).
-    builds_list: List of available build numbers on the builder.
-
-  Returns:
-    Nominal build number in |builds_list|.
-  """
-  # Verify that build number exists in the builds list.
-  if build_num < 0:  # User entered an index, not a build number.
-    if len(builds_list) < -build_num:
-      print('Error: The build_num index %s is too large.' % build_num)
-      sys.exit(2)
-    build_number = builds_list[build_num]
-    print('\n  Index %s selects build %s' % (build_num, build_number))
-    build_num = build_number
-  elif build_num not in builds_list:
-    print('Error: build %s is not available.' % build_num)
-    sys.exit(2)
-  return build_num
-
-
-def _LatestCompletedBuildByVersion(build_dict, builds_list):
-  """Find latest completed build with chrome version from list of builds.
-
-  Check each build in the |builds_list|, starting with the build number in
-  the given |build_dict|, to determine if the build completed successfully.
-  If completed successfully, check to see if it contains the specified
-  version of Chrome. Return the number of the build. If none of the builds
-  completed successfully, or contain the specified Chrome version, exit.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: build info dictionary, with build number and version.
-    builds_list: List of cached build numbers on the builder.
-
-  Returns:
-    Build number of the latest successfully completed build that has the
-    specified version of Chrome, and the build test status dictionary of
-    that build.
-  """
-  # Find the latest completed build, starting from build_num.
-  build_num = build_dict['build_num']
-  requested_cr_version = build_dict['cr_version']
-  requested_build_num = build_num
-  requested_build_num_failed = False
-  requested_build_index = builds_list.index(requested_build_num)
-  build_status_dict = None
-  for build_num in reversed(builds_list[0:requested_build_index+1]):
-    build_test_status_dict = _BuildIsCompleted(build_dict, build_num)
-    if build_test_status_dict is not None:
-      # Found completed build. Check for requested cr_version.
-      if requested_cr_version is not None:
-        # Get build status and Chrome version of the latest completed build.
-        build_status_dict = _GetBuildStatus(build_dict, build_num)
-        build_properties = build_status_dict['properties']
-        build_cr_version = _GetBuildProperty(build_properties,
-                                             'buildspec_version')
-        if build_cr_version == requested_cr_version:
-          break
-        else:
-          continue
-      break
-    requested_build_num_failed = True
-  else:  # loop exhausted list builds.
-    print('No completed builds are available.')
-    sys.exit(2)
-  if requested_build_num_failed:
-    print('Error: Requested build %s was not completed successfully.' %
-          requested_build_num)
-
-  # Get Chrome OS and Chrome versions from the latest completed build.
-  if build_status_dict is None:
-    build_status_dict = _GetBuildStatus(build_dict, build_num)
-  build_properties = build_status_dict['properties']
-  build_cros_branch = _GetBuildProperty(build_properties, 'branch')
-  build_cr_version = _GetBuildProperty(build_properties, 'buildspec_version')
-
-  print('Using latest successfully completed build:')
-  print('  Build Number: %s' % build_num)
-  print('  Chrome OS Version: %s' % build_cros_branch)
-  print('  Chrome Version: %s\n' % build_cr_version)
-  return build_num, build_test_status_dict
-
-
-def _BuildIsCompleted(build_dict, build_num):
-  """Determine whether build was completed successfully.
-
-  Get the build test status. Check whether the build given by |build_num]
-  was terminated by an error, or is not finished building. If so, return
-  None. Otherwise, return the build test status dictionary.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: build info dictionary.
-    build_num: build number to check.
-
-  Returns:
-    Dictionary of build test status if build is completed. Otherwise, None.
-  """
-
-  # Copy original build_dict, and point copy to |build_num|.
-  temp_build_dict = dict(build_dict)
-  temp_build_dict['build_num'] = build_num
-
-  # Get build test status dictionary from builder for |build_num|.
-  build_test_status_dict = _GetBuildTestStatus(temp_build_dict)
-  steps_dict = build_test_status_dict[str(build_num)]['steps']
-  test_type_dict = steps_dict[build_dict['test_type']]
-
-  # Check if build failed or threw an exception:
-  if 'error' in test_type_dict:
-    return None
-
-  # Check isFinished status in test_type_dict.
-  if test_type_dict['isFinished']:
-    return build_test_status_dict
-
-  return None
-
-
-def _GetBuildTestStatus(build_dict):
-  """Get the build test status for the given build.
-
-  Fetch the build test status file from the builder for the build number,
-  specified in the build info dictionary given by |build_dict|.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: Build info dictionary.
-
-  Returns:
-    Build Test Status dictionary.
-  """
-  # Generate percent-encoded build test status url.
-  build_url = (
-      'https://%s/i/%s/builders/%s/builds/%s' %
-      (ur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_host']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_proj']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_name']),
-       build_dict['build_num']))
-  build_json_url = (
-      'https://%s/i/%s/json/builders/%s/builds?select=%s/steps/%s/' %
-      (ur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_host']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_proj']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_name']),
-       build_dict['build_num'],
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['test_type'])))
-  print('Fetching build test status file from builder: %s' % build_url)
-  return _FetchStatusFromUrl(build_dict, build_json_url)
-
-
-def _GetBuildStatus(build_dict, build_num=None):
-  """Get the build status for the given build number.
-
-  Fetch the build status file from the builder for the given |build_num|.
-  If nominal |build_num| is not given, default to that stored in build_dict.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: Build info dictionary.
-    build_num: Nominal build number.
-
-  Returns:
-    Build Status dictionary.
-  """
-  if build_num is None:
-    build_num = build_dict['build_num']
-
-  # Generate percent-encoded build status url.
-  build_url = (
-      'https://%s/i/%s/builders/%s/builds/%s' %
-      (ur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_host']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_proj']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_name']),
-       build_num))
-  build_url_json = (
-      'https://%s/i/%s/json/builders/%s/builds/%s' %
-      (ur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_host']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_proj']),
-       urllib2.quote(build_dict['builder_name']),
-       build_num))
-  print('Fetching build status file from builder: %s' % build_url)
-  return _FetchStatusFromUrl(build_dict, build_url_json)
-
-
-def _FetchStatusFromUrl(build_dict, build_url_json):
-  """Get the status from the given URL.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: Build info dictionary.
-    build_url_json: URL to the status json file.
-
-  Returns:
-    Status dictionary.
-  """
-  # Fetch json status file from build url.
-  hosted_url = _SetUrlHost(build_url_json, build_dict['builder_host'])
-  status_file = urllib2.urlopen(hosted_url)
-  status = status_file.read()
-  status_file.close()
-
-  # Convert json status to status dictionary and return.
-  return json.loads(status)
-
-
-def _GetBuildProperty(build_properties, property_name):
-  """Get the specified build property from the build properties dictionary.
-
-  Example property names are Chromium OS Version ('branch'), Chromium OS
-  Version ('buildspec_version'), and GIT Revision ('git_revision').
-
-  Args:
-    build_properties: The properties dictionary for the build.
-    property_name: The name of the build property.
-
-  Returns:
-    A string containing the property value.
-  """
-  for property_list in build_properties:
-    if property_name in property_list:
-      property_value = property_list[1]
-      break
-  else:
-    property_value = None
-    print('  Warning: Build properties has no %s property.' % property_name)
-  return property_value
-
-
-def _GetTestsFailedList(build_dict, build_status_dict):
-  """Get list of failed tests for given build.
-
-  Extract test status summary, including number of tests disabled, flaky, and
-  failed, from the test step in |build_status_dict|. If the test step was
-  finished, then create a list of tests that failed from the failures string.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: Build info dictionary.
-    build_status_dict: Build status dictionary.
-
-  Returns:
-    List of tests that failed.
-  """
-  # Get test type from build_dict and tests steps from build_status_dict.
-  test_type = build_dict['test_type']
-  build_steps = build_status_dict['steps']
-
-  # Get count of disabled, flaky, failed, and test failures.
-  num_tests_disabled = 0
-  num_tests_flaky = 0
-  num_tests_failed = 0
-  test_failures = ''
-
-  for step_dict in build_steps:
-    text_list = step_dict['text']
-    if test_type in text_list:
-      for item in text_list:
-        m = re.match(r'(\d+) disabled', item)
-        if m:
-          num_tests_disabled = m.group(1)
-          continue
-        m = re.match(r'(\d+) flaky', item)
-        if m:
-          num_tests_flaky = m.group(1)
-          continue
-        m = re.match(r'failed (\d+)', item)
-        if m:
-          num_tests_failed = m.group(1)
-          continue
-        m = re.match(r'<br\/>failures:<br\/>(.*)<br\/>', item)
-        if m:
-          test_failures = m.group(1)
-          continue
-      break  # Exit step_dict loop if test_type is in text_list.
-    is_finished = step_dict['isFinished']
-  else:
-    print('Error: build_steps has no \'%s\' step.' % test_type)
-    is_finished = 'Error'
-
-  # Split the test_failures into a tests_failed_list.
-  tests_failed_list = []
-  if num_tests_failed:
-    tests_failed_list = test_failures.split('<br/>')
-
-  print('  Test finished: %s' % is_finished)
-  print('  Disabled: %s' % num_tests_disabled)
-  print('  Flaky: %s' % num_tests_flaky)
-  print('  Failed: %s : %s' % (num_tests_failed, tests_failed_list))
-
-  return tests_failed_list
-
-
-def _GetStdioLogUrlFromBuildStatus(build_dict, build_test_status_dict):
-  """Get url to Stdio Log file from given build test status dictionary.
-
-  Args:
-    build_dict: Build info dictionary.
-    build_test_status_dict: Build Test Status dictionary.
-
-  Returns:
-    Url to the Stdio Log text file.
-  """
-  steps_dict = build_test_status_dict[str(build_dict['build_num'])]['steps']
-  test_type_dict = steps_dict[build_dict['test_type']]
-
-  if 'error' in test_type_dict:
-    return None
-
-  log_url = test_type_dict['logs'][0][1]
-  stdio_log_url = _SetUrlHost(log_url, build_dict['builder_host'])+'/text'
-  return stdio_log_url
-
-
-def _GetStdioLogTests(stdio_log_url, tests_failed_list):
-  """Get Stdio Log Tests from the given url.
-
-    Extracts tests from the stdio log file of the builder referenced by
-    |stdio_log_url|, and packs them into a stdio tests dictionary. This
-    dictionary uses the long test name as the key, and the value is a list
-    that contains the test result. We use a list for the test result to mirror
-    the format used by the test-result server.
-
-    If a test is in the |tests_failed_list|, then set the test result to
-    'Fail'. Otherwise, set result to 'Pass'.
-
-    Here is the format of the dictionary:
-    {
-      MaybeSetMetadata/SafeBrowseService.MalwareImg/1: 'Pass',
-      MaybeSetMetadata/SafeBrowseService.MalwareImg/2: 'Fail',
-      PlatformAppBrowserTest.ComponentBackgroundPage: 'Pass',
-      NoSessionRestoreTest.LocalStorageClearedOnExit: 'Pass']
-    }
-
-  Args:
-    stdio_log_url: url to stdio log tests text file.
-    tests_failed_list: list of failed tests, from the build status page.
-
-  Returns:
-    Dictionary of test instances from stdio log tests text file.
-  """
-  # Fetch builder stdio log text file from url.
-  print('\nFetching builder stdio log file from: %s' % stdio_log_url)
-  stdio_text_file = urllib2.urlopen(stdio_log_url)
-
-  # Extract test lines from stdio log text file to test_lines dictionary.
-  p_test = r'\[\d*/\d*\] (.*?) \(.*\)'
-  p_exit = r'exit code \(as seen by runtest.py\)\: (\d+)'
-  test_lines = []
-  exit_flag = False
-  exit_code = None
-
-  for line in stdio_text_file:
-    if not exit_flag:
-      m = re.match(p_test, line)
-      if m:
-        if line not in test_lines:
-          test_lines.append(line)
-      m = re.match(p_exit, line)
-      if m:
-        exit_flag = True
-        exit_code = m.group(1)
-  stdio_text_file.close()
-  print('  Total run tests extracted: %s' % len(test_lines))
-  if test_lines:
-    print('  Last run test line: "%s"' % test_lines[-1].strip())
-
-  # Extract test_lines data and pack into stdio tests dictionary.
-  stdio_tests_dict = {}
-  for i, line in enumerate(test_lines):
-    m = re.match(p_test, line)
-    if m:
-      long_test_name = m.group(1)
-      if long_test_name in tests_failed_list:
-        test_result = _FAIL  # Test Result Failed.
-      else:
-        test_result = _PASS  # Test Result Passed.
-      stdio_tests_dict[long_test_name] = test_result
-    else:
-      print('Error: Invalid test line %s) %s' % (i, line.strip()))
-
-  print('  Test Exit Code: %s' % exit_code)
-  return stdio_tests_dict
-
-
-def _RunAndNotrunTests(stdio_tests, user_tests):
-  """Return lists of run and not-run instances of given user tests.
-
-  The first list is of test instances present in the |stdio_tests| list.
-  Presence indicates that the test instance was run on the build. The second
-  list is tests that are absent from the |stdio_tests| list. Absence means
-  that no instance of the test was run on the build.
-
-  Note that there can be multiple instances of a user-specified test run on a
-  build if a) The test belongs to test group, and b) the test was run with
-  multiple test data values. This function uses a regex to search for multiple
-  instances of tests that match the user-specifed test name.
-
-  Args:
-    stdio_tests: List of test instances run on build.
-    user_tests: List of test names specified by user.
-
-  Returns:
-    1) run_tests: list of test instances of user tests run on build.
-    2) notrun_tests: list of user tests not run on build.
-  """
-  run_user_tests = []
-  notrun_user_tests = []
-  for user_test in user_tests:
-    pattern = r'(.*/)?%s(/\d*)?$' % user_test  # pattern for test name.
-    found_run_test = False
-    for stdio_test in stdio_tests:
-      if re.search(pattern, stdio_test):
-        found_run_test = True
-        run_user_tests.append(stdio_test)
-    if not found_run_test:
-      notrun_user_tests.append(user_test)
-  print('  User tests: Instances run: %s' % len(run_user_tests))
-  print('  User tests: Not run: %s\n' % len(notrun_user_tests))
-  return run_user_tests, notrun_user_tests
-
-
-def _CreateUserTestsResults(run_user_tests, stdio_tests_dict):
-  """Create dictionary of tests results for all user-specified tests.
-
-  If a user test is in the build status given by |stdio_tests_dict|, then
-  use the test result stored in |stdio_tests_dict|. Otherwise, set the test
-  test result to 'Missing'.
-
-  Args:
-    run_user_tests: List of run instances of user specified tests.
-    stdio_tests_dict: builder's results.json test results.
-
-  Returns:
-    Dictionary of tests and results for all user specified tests.
-  """
-  user_tests_results_dict = {}
-  # Iterate over tests in the run user-specified tests list.
-  for test_name in run_user_tests:
-    if test_name in stdio_tests_dict:  # Use result from builder results.json.
-      test_result = stdio_tests_dict[test_name]
-    else:
-      test_result = 'Missing'  # Set result to missing.
-    user_tests_results_dict[test_name] = test_result
-  return user_tests_results_dict
-
-
-def _CreateResultOfTests(user_tests_results_dict):
-  """Create dictionary of user tests keyed by result.
-
-  Args:
-    user_tests_results_dict: dictionary of user tests to results.
-
-  Returns:
-    Dictionary of results of tests.
-  """
-  failed_tests = []
-  passed_tests = []
-  for test in user_tests_results_dict:
-    result = user_tests_results_dict[test]
-    if result == _PASS:
-      passed_tests.append(test)
-    elif result == _FAIL:
-      failed_tests.append(test)
-  return {_FAILED: failed_tests, _PASSED: passed_tests}
-
-
-def _ReportTestsByResult(result_of_tests_dict, tr_dict, rout, rdir):
-  """Print and write report of tests, grouped by result type.
-
-  Args:
-    result_of_tests_dict: Dictionary of results for tests.
-    tr_dict: Dictionary of tests to results for builder.
-    rout: flag whether to write report file.
-    rdir: Directory where to write report.
-  """
-  # Test report result types and section headers.
-  report_results_headers = {
-      _NOTRUN: 'Test Status: Missing',
-      _FAILED: 'Test Result: Failed or other Error',
-      _PASSED: 'Test Result: Passed'
-  }
-  report_section_order = [_NOTRUN, _FAILED, _PASSED]
-
-  if rout:
-    ofile = open(rdir+'/report', 'w')
-  for result_type in report_section_order:
-    header = report_results_headers[result_type]
-    tests = result_of_tests_dict[result_type]
-    print('%s (%s)' % (header, len(tests)))
-    if rout:
-      ofile.write('%s (%s)\n' % (header, len(tests)))
-    for num, test in enumerate(sorted(tests)):
-      if test in tr_dict:
-        print('  %s) %s' % (num+1, test))
-        if rout:
-          ofile.write('  %s) %s\n' % (num+1, test))
-      else:
-        print('  %s) %s' % (num+1, test))
-        if rout:
-          ofile.write('  %s) %s\n' % (num+1, test))
-  if rout:
-    ofile.close()
-
-
-def _SetUrlHost(url, host):
-  """Modify builder |url| to point to the the correct |host|.
-
-  Args:
-    url: Builder URL, which may not have the correct host.
-    host: Correct builder host.
-
-  Returns:
-    Builder URL with the correct host.
-  """
-  pattern = '(?:http.?://)?(?P<host>[^:/ ]+).*'
-  m = re.search(pattern, url)
-  original_host = m.group('host')
-  rehosted_url = re.sub(original_host, host, url)
-  return rehosted_url
-
-
-def main():
-  """Report test results of specified browsertests."""
-  par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(
-      description=('Report run status and test results for a user-specified '
-                   'list of browsertest tests.'),
-      formatter_class=argparse.RawDescriptionHelpFormatter)
-  parser.add_argument('--tests_file', dest='tests_file', default=_TESTS_FILE,
-                      help=('Specify tests path/file '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_TESTS_FILE))
-  parser.add_argument('--report_out', dest='report_out', default=None,
-                      help=('Write report (default is None).'))
-  parser.add_argument('--report_dir', dest='report_dir', default=_REPORT_DIR,
-                      help=('Specify path to report directory '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_REPORT_DIR))
-  parser.add_argument('--builder_host', dest='builder_host',
-                      default=_BUILDER_HOST,
-                      help=('Specify builder host name '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_BUILDER_HOST))
-  parser.add_argument('--builder_project', dest='builder_project',
-                      default=_BUILDER_PROJECT,
-                      help=('Specify builder project name '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_BUILDER_PROJECT))
-  parser.add_argument('--builder_name', dest='builder_name',
-                      default=_BUILDER_NAME,
-                      help=('Specify builder name '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_BUILDER_NAME))
-  parser.add_argument('--build_num', dest='build_num', type=int,
-                      default=_BUILD_NUMBER,
-                      help=('Specify positive build number, or negative '
-                            'index from latest build '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_BUILD_NUMBER))
-  parser.add_argument('--test_type', dest='test_type', default=_TEST_TYPE,
-                      help=('Specify test type: browser_tests or '
-                            'interactive_ui_tests '
-                            '(default is %s).' % _TEST_TYPE))
-  parser.add_argument('--version', dest='cr_version', default=None,
-                      help=('Specify chromium version number '
-                            '(default is None).'))
-  arguments = parser.parse_args()
-
-  ### Set parameters from CLI arguments, and check for valid values.
-  # Set parameters from command line arguments.
-  tests_file = arguments.tests_file
-  report_out = arguments.report_out
-  report_dir = arguments.report_dir
-  builder_host = arguments.builder_host
-  builder_proj = arguments.builder_project
-  builder_name = arguments.builder_name
-  build_num = arguments.build_num
-  test_type = arguments.test_type
-  cr_version = arguments.cr_version
-
-  # Ensure default or user-defined |tests_file| points to a real file.
-  if not os.path.isfile(tests_file):
-    print('Error: Could not find tests file. Try passing in --tests_file.')
-    sys.exit(2)
-
-  # Ensure default or user-defined |report_dir| points to a real directory.
-  if not os.path.exists(report_dir):
-    print(('Error: Could not find report directory. '
-           'Try passing in --report_dir.'))
-    sys.exit(2)
-
-  # Verify user gave valid |test_type|.
-  if test_type not in ['browser_tests', 'interactive_ui_tests']:
-    print(('Error: Invalid test_type: %s. Use \'browser_tests\' or '
-           '\'interactive_ui_tests\'') % test_type)
-    sys.exit(2)
-
-  # Pack valid build info into a portable dictionary.
-  build_dict = {
-      'builder_host': builder_host,
-      'builder_proj': builder_proj,
-      'builder_name': builder_name,
-      'build_num': build_num,
-      'test_type': test_type,
-      'cr_version': cr_version
-  }
-
-  ### Get list of user tests from |tests_file|.
-  user_tests = _GetUserSpecifiedTests(tests_file)
-
-  ### Determine build number from which to get status.
-  # Get list of available builds from builder.
-  builds_list = _GetBuildsList(build_dict)
-
-  # Set nominal build_num from builds available in |builds_list|.
-  build_dict['build_num'] = _GetNominalBuildNumber(build_num, builds_list)
-
-  # Get number of latest completed build, and update build_dict with it.
-  build_num, build_test_status_dict = (
-      _LatestCompletedBuildByVersion(build_dict, builds_list))
-  build_dict['build_num'] = build_num
-  build_status_dict = _GetBuildStatus(build_dict)
-
-  ### Get test status from the builder for the build number.
-  # Get list of failed tests from build status.
-  tests_failed_list = _GetTestsFailedList(build_dict, build_status_dict)
-
-  # Get stdio log URL from build test status for the latest build_num.
-  stdio_log_url = (
-      _GetStdioLogUrlFromBuildStatus(build_dict, build_test_status_dict))
-
-  # Get dictionary of test instances run on selected build.
-  stdio_tests_dict = _GetStdioLogTests(stdio_log_url, tests_failed_list)
-
-  # Get instances of run and not run user tests.
-  run_user_tests, notrun_user_tests = (
-      _RunAndNotrunTests(stdio_tests_dict, user_tests))
-
-  ### Combine run user tests and build test status into a single dictionary
-  ### of user tests and their results, and then into a dictionary of results
-  ### and their tests.
-  # Create dictionary of run user test instances and results.
-  user_tests_results_dict = (
-      _CreateUserTestsResults(run_user_tests, stdio_tests_dict))
-
-  # Create dictionary of run tests that are failed, passed, and missing.
-  result_of_tests_dict = _CreateResultOfTests(user_tests_results_dict)
-
-  # Add list of not run tests to the result of tests dictionary.
-  result_of_tests_dict[_NOTRUN] = notrun_user_tests
-
-  ### Output report of tests grouped by result. Result types are notrun,
-  ### failed, passed, and missing
-  _ReportTestsByResult(result_of_tests_dict, stdio_tests_dict,
-                       report_out, report_dir)
-
-if __name__ == '__main__':
-  main()
